         <description><![CDATA[<div>Founder of Facebook Mark Zuckerberg has a growth Mindset throughout his life and resulted in helping his family to billions of people. In his early years, he was interested in computers. He developed his computer skills and made the program that helped his father's job. After he graduated from high school, he enrolled at Harvard University and by his sophomore year, he kept creating useful programs for other students. In June 2004, Zuckerberg created Facebook which is the site where the users can communicate with each other and by the end of December 2005, the site’s membership reached more than 5.5 million. He never stops learning and uses what he learned to help other people and this is why Mark Zuckerberg succeeded in his life.<br><br>Biography.com Editors.          <description><![CDATA[<div>Metacognition helped basketball star Kobe Bryant achieve his goals in his career. Kobe was known for his mindset, and would do things that no one else would do. During a big game in Kobe's career, he called for the ball for the final shot, because he practices the same shot every day. Thinking he would make the shot and win his team the game, he missed the shot and his season was over. His whole team flew back to LA and he was the only one that went right to the gym to practice the shot he missed. He took the same shot over and over again until the next morning. Bryant realized that you can practice something over and over, but there will always be one mess up. This is why Kobe Bryant is different than most basketball players, being metacognitive always impacts you in a good way. <br>Rob, ~. (2016, June 16). <em>Motivation: A metacognitive perspective</em>.          <description><![CDATA[<div>What helped the greatest basketball player of all time was not that he can run fast and jump high. What helped him is that he was present. Meditation was a big part of the way Mr. Jordan carried himself on and off the court. When MJ first got to the league there was a tremendous amount of pressure not just for his success but his teams success. Under new coach Phil Jackson the team was in its way to new heights. Unlike other coaches in the NBA Phil preached about peace of mind and being present. He encouraged the whole team to meditate and to find peace within themselves. Zen Buddhism really helped MJ and the team which played a huge role in contributing to their 6 championship rings.&nbsp;<br><br>https://www.huffpost.com/entry/michael-jordans-mindfulne_b_7523748</div>]]></description>
